Guest guest Posted November 7, 2001 Report Share Posted November 7, 2001 http://www.japantimes.co.jp/cgi-bin/getarticle.pl5?nn20011108q2.htm Source of sick China chickens sought Tokyo has asked Beijing to identify the farm that shipped chicken to Japan infected with Newcastle disease and verify whether poultry at the farm has been infected with the virus, the farm ministry said Wednesday. The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ries Ministry said it detected the disease Sunday in chicken imports from China. The disease, which can cause conjunctivitis in humans, can be prevented by vaccinating poultry. Newcastle disease was also discovered in chicken imported from China in July, but the farm that was the source of the virus could not be determined. In Japan, the disease was found in Nagano Prefecture in June and in Kagoshima Prefecture in September.
